CDB6422 Cirrus Logic Inc, CDB6422 Datasheet - Page 11

no-image

CDB6422

Manufacturer Part Number
CDB6422
Description
Development Kit
Manufacturer
Cirrus Logic Inc
Datasheet

Specifications of CDB6422

Silicon Manufacturer
Cirrus Logic
Application Sub Type
Telephone
Kit Application Type
Communication & Networking
Silicon Core Number
CS6422
Description/function
Audio DSPs
Operating Supply Voltage
5 V to 12 V
Product
Audio Modules
Kit Contents
Evaluation Board
Rohs Compliant
No
Lead Free Status / RoHS Status
Contains lead / RoHS non-compliant
For Use With/related Products
CS6422
3.2.19 pu [1..4] - Push Button Up Event
3.2.20 vol_up - CS6422 RVol Up
3.2.21 vol_down - CS6422 RVol Down
3.2.22 mute - Mute
DS295DB2
[1..4] have been released
Button 3 - VOL_DOWN - decrements the
Button 4 - VOL_UP - increments the
A. Message indicating that push button(s)
B. No pushes to MSG Stack
A. Increment the CS6422 RVol volume
level by 3dB to a max value of '+30dB'
B. Pushes “wr [abc0]” to the MSG Stack
C. No arguments needed
A. Decrement the CS6422 RVol volume
level by 3dB to a min value of 'mute'
B. Pushes “wr [abc0]” to the MSG Stack
C. No arguments needed
A. Sets the CS6422 TVol to 'mute',
HDD=RSD=TSD='1',
ACC=NCC='cleared'
B. Pushes “swd “ events on the MSG Stack
C. No arguments needed
write the value formed by the buttons
pushed to the CS6422 (i.e. push “wr
[wxyz]” onto the MSG Stack)
2nd push: next 1 'kd [x]' event will push
a 'recall [x]' onto the MSG Stack
3rd push: next 1 'kd [x]' event will push
a 'save [x]' onto the MSG Stack
4th push: returns Keypad Mode to de-
fault DTMF state
CS6422 receive volume by 3dB
CS6422 receive volume by 3dB
3.2.23 unmute - Unmute
3.2.24 save [x] - Save Current CS6422 Con-
3.2.25 recall [x] - Recall CS6422 Configu-
3.2.26 ring - DAA Ring Event
3.2.27 mwr [abcd ef g] - Memory Write
3.2.28 uc - UC Jumper Set
from the Configuration set in EEPROM
tected a ring signal on the phone line
mand is pushed onto the MSG Stack
either SRAM (g = 'r') or EEPROM (g = 'e')
is installed, enabling the microcontroller to
drive the uC interface of the CS6422
A. Restores CS6422 state from 'mute' com-
mand
B. No arguments needed
A. Saves the current CS6422 register set
into Configuration 'x' ('x' = 0-9) in EE-
PROM
B. No pushes to MSG Stack
A. Reconfigures the CS6422 with Configu-
ration set 'x'
B. Pushes 6 'wr' commands with arguments
A. Message indicating the the DAA has de-
B. After 3 ring signals, an “off_hook” com-
C. No arguments needed
A. Writes the byte $ef to address $abcd in
B. No pushes to MSG Stack
A. Message indicating that the jumper UC
B. No arguments needed
C. No pushes to MSG Stack
figuration
ration
(8515)
CDB6422
11

Related parts for CDB6422